Why physical buttons still matter

Voice control has its place, but it is not a solution for every problem. If I am walking out the door, I do not want to stop and have a conversation with Siri through a HomePod mini. I want to hit a button and know that my “Goodbye” scene has triggered, the door is locked, and the lights are off. It’s similar to how I always use the keypad on my abobe alarm system when I am leaving, rather than using the keypad.

Guests are another major factor to consider when it comes to your smart home. I really don’t want to explain to a babysitter or family member from out of town how to deal with joining our home temporarily, etc. A button is a universal language here. Instead of “download this app”, I want to say: here use this button to turn the lights off and on.

Finally, it comes down to speed and convenience for me. Pulling out your iPhone, navigating to Control Center, and locating the correct tile requires time and attention that is nice sometimes, but other times, I want a button. A button sitting on your coffee table or beside your bed is always there, ready to turn off your lights when you’re ready for bed or to start your morning routine instantly. It removes the annoyance from the smart home experience.
